What Services Do Concrete Companies Offer?
Concrete Pouring
Concrete companies can pour several types of structures, such as new patios and driveways. First, the contractors account for Framingham's weather and climate to choose the best concrete for local conditions. Then, contractors will pour the concrete so that it cures evenly, and use techniques such as vibration to ensure strength and uniformity.
Concrete Cleaning
Professional cleaning improves both the look and longevity of concrete. The contractor will scrub away the grime with a cleaning solution. They may also use pressure washing depending on the area. It's a good option for concrete patios, driveways, and sidewalks.
Concrete Sealing
Applying sealant adds a protective barrier on concrete that prevents moisture and sunlight from penetrating the concrete. Sealing improves your concrete's appearance and lifespan, saving you money on repair costs. Hire a professional to make sure the sealant adheres properly.
Concrete Reinforcement
A professional can insert steel bars or meshes into concrete to help strengthen it. Reinforcement increases concrete’s strength and resistance to everyday strains and heavy loads.
Concrete Repair
Damaged concrete can be unsightly and possibly be an unsafe tripping hazard. A concrete company can assess the damage and what repairs need to be done. Contractors repair damage using techniques like patching, epoxy injections, resurfacing, and rebar replacement.
Cost of Concrete Services in Framingham
The cost of concrete services in Framingham varies depending on factors such as the type of concrete used, the size and complexity of your project, and your specific location. Typical costs range between $108 and $120* per cubic yard, according to industry data.
Project | $ Range |
---|---|
Patio | $1,833 - $5,727 |
Driveway | $4,582 - $8,591 |
Foundation Repair | $2,864 - $8,591 |
Retaining Wall | $15 - $19 per sq face ft |
General Repair | $477 - $2,386 |
*Costs sourced from multiple 2022 reports, including those from Concrete Network and LawnStarter.
How To Choose a Concrete Professional
Review Portfolios
An experienced concrete contractor should be able to show you several examples of past projects. Verify that the company has examples of the kind of project you need done.
Check Licensing and Insurance
Concrete contractors need a license in Massachusetts, which is regulated by the Massachusetts Division of Occupational License. Always check that your contractor is properly bonded and insured, in case any injuries or property damage happen.
Look for Trade Group Memberships
Membership in a trade organization, such as the American Concrete Pavement Association (ACPA) or the American Society of Concrete Contractors (ASCC) typically indicates a high standard of work and commitment to professional development. Ask the contractor if they are a member of one of these groups.
Read Customer Reviews
Ask your friends, family, and neighbors for recommendations. An endorsement from someone you trust can help you find a reputable concrete contractor. You should also look at customer reviews on sites such as Trustpilot and the Better Business Bureau (BBB).
Compare Multiple Quotes
Obtain quotes from a minimum of three contractors to determine the typical price in Framingham for your project type. Be cautious of contractors who offer extremely high or low rates.
Ask About Warranties
Quality concrete companies stand behind their work with warranties. Request warranty information for both labor and materials and get this in writing.
